Transaction 7d328902c50053b4b364474fff1031de666dc73717046c4ad7b8549a96631229
1 Input
1 Output
-
7d328902c50053b4b364474fff1031de666dc73717046c4ad7b8549a96631229:0
- value
- 428143
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b4dee0babc949a6d4174673edb5449818309489 OP_EQUAL
- address
- 3CvzPoQRJ4iryt3wJRi91Rmv4n6p2Yq13S